Throttle Position Sensor Installation and Repair Tips for 2004 Lincoln Navigator

  • Q: How to service the Throttle Position Sensor on 2004 Lincoln Navigator?
    A: In order to repair the Throttle Position (TP) Sensor, disconnect battery ground cable. Disassemble the splash shield of the accelerator next and unscrew the electrical connector of the TP sensor. Then take out the screws of TP sensor. To install it, undo the deletion process to install it.
